1.0.10 • Published 3 years ago

russian-post v1.0.10

Weekly downloads
240
License
MIT
Repository
github
Last release
3 years ago

russian-post

Почта России

Node.JS library to work with official API of Russian Post | Библиотека для работы с официальным API "Почта России" из Node.JS

Typed with TypeScript Maintainability Rating codecov

1. Install / Установка

yarn add russian-post
# or | или
npm i russian-post --save

2. Get credentials / Получите доступ

Get your API access login and password at https://tracking.pochta.ru/access-settings Then either pass them to the constructor directly or set via RUSSIAN_POST_LOGIN and RUSSIAN_POST_PASSWORD environment variables.

Параметры доступа (логин и пароль) могут быть получены в разделе Настройки доступа зарегистрированного пользователя, у которого подключен доступ к API. Затем или передавайте их в конструктор класса или установите в переменные среды RUSSIAN_POST_LOGIN и RUSSIAN_POST_PASSWORD

3. Use / Используйте

import { Tracking } from 'russian-post';

const tracking = new Tracking({
  login: 'D...zyLRl',
  password: 'z...',
  language: 'ENG', // по-умолчанию 'RUS'
});

(async () => {
  console.log(await tracking.getHistory('RS253...'));
})();

4. License / Лицензия

MIT licensed by Konstantin Vyatkin tino@vtkn.io

1.0.10

3 years ago

1.0.9

3 years ago

1.0.8

3 years ago

1.0.7

3 years ago

1.0.6

3 years ago

1.0.5

3 years ago

1.0.4

4 years ago

1.0.3

4 years ago

1.0.2

4 years ago

1.0.1

4 years ago